This security camera includes 8 High resolution weatherproof cameras with 700 TV lines of resolution allowing you to observe everything that is happening in your home with a clear resolution picture. Each camera provides up to 100 feet of night vision and comes with a pre installed 1 TB hard drive. The Q See QT5680 8E4 1 8 Channel Full D1 Security Surveillance System has remote internet monitoring allowing up to 10 users at the same time to see what is occurring in the home. This device can stream live video directly to remote Mac, PC, iPhone, iPad, or Android allowing you to receive email alerts when motion is detected. This allows you immediate notice if a problem arises. The PKD DK4216 500GB Security Camera is an advanced H. 264 smart DVR that will allow you to access the security camera remotely from the internet. You can access the security camera using the internet or your 3G smartphones including blackberry, android, iPhone, or iPad. The PKD DK4216 500GB Security Camera includes four indoor/outdoor night vision cameras with 60 feet of cable per camera, a preinstalled 500GB security hard drive, and a simple point and click interface all combined into an easy to use H. 264 smart DVR. Both of Ring's doorbells record video in 1080p, while the RemoBell and August Doorbell Cam record in 720p HD. August's resolution is actually 1280 x 960, but that's not quite "full" 1080p resolution. Night Mode: The video doorbells we tested take different approaches to capturing video at night. The August Doorbell cam uses motion activated LEDs to light the area in front of the camera, so it can capture colors a little better. The RemoBell and Ring's doorbells use infrared night vision to see in the dark, but the result is monochrome video. Design: Aesthetics may be a concern.
